INSTRUCTIONS: C TECHNICAL FIELD OF THE INVENTION The invention is generally related to information processing. More particularly, embodiments of the present invention relate to methods, apparatus, and computer program products for overlapping handwriting. [Prior Art 3 B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ION It is well known that handwriting is a natural and convenient mechanism for a user to input information to an electronic device such as a desktop computer, tablet computer, laptop computer, personal digital assistant ( PDA), or a mobile phone. In particular, handwriting combined with an appropriate character recognition engine can be used in electronic devices to input text that can be used for various purposes such as editing or word processing. In the handwriting input operation, the user can use a writing tool, such as a light pen, a pencil, or just his/her finger, to a specific area of the target device (for example, a writing board, a touch Control screen, or a neighboring screen), as if written on a plain paper. The trajectory of the tool on the write zone (hereinafter referred to as "handwriting") can be recorded, and one or more character recognition engines then perform an appropriate recognition algorithm to convert the recorded handwriting into characters. There are currently a number of available character recognition recognition algorithms or products, for example, based on architectural identification, statistical models such as the hidden markov model, neural networks, and the like. Due to its naturalness and convenience, handwriting has been increasingly used in more computing devices, especially mobile terminals. 201237764 Recently, a technique called overlap handwriting has been proposed which allows a user to continuously write more than one character in a single write area. As shown in Fig. 1, each character of the input is overlaid on Above the previous character. By using overlapping handwriting, the user can write continuously without waiting to recognize the timeout of each character. In this manner, multiple characters can be written smoothly without interruption at one time, thereby improving operational efficiency. In addition, the overlapped write solution is quite important for devices of limited size that require relatively small write regions as compared to other handwriting solutions that provide multiple write regions to support continuous writes. Referring to Fig. 1, there is shown a high level schematic diagram showing the general procedure of overlapping handwriting. As shown, in the overlay handwriting method, the handwriting 102 consisting of at least one character stroke is divided into at least one segment 104. This program can be referred to as segmentation. The recognition engine then converts the one or more segments into recognizable characters 106 as an output. In the prior art, the segmentation procedure can be performed in the background. In other words, the segments obtained from the initial overlap handwriting will not be displayed to the user, but will be directly recognized. Typically, this segmentation and recognition can be performed simultaneously and support a specific language model. In this manner, the recognition engine can be expected to publish the most meaningful string based on the input handwriting and the corresponding segmentation result. Obviously, this final identification accuracy is quite dependent on the quality of the segmentation process. Ideally, the identification string should be essentially the string that the user initially wants to enter. Unfortunately, although several solutions have been proposed to improve the identification accuracy of overlapping handwriting methods, some errors are still unavoidable. Both the segmentation and the recognition may have errors. In fact, when the segmentation is correct but the identification string 201237764 is incorrect, some existing error correction methods such as the candidate list or rewriting a single character can work normally. However, in the case where an error occurs in the segmentation procedure and thus causes an identified string error of the output, conventional correction methods (e.g., a candidate list) typically fail. For example, a common type of error in a segment is the so-called one-stroke error, where a segment has an extra stroke or a missing stroke. According to statistics, among all possible segmentation errors, one stroke error is dominant. There are other types of segmentation errors that will be explained below. In the event of an error in the segment, the final identification result may be incorrect. In such cases, the prior art does not allow the user to effectively correct the identification result, so the user must rewrite one or more characters, which brings about operational effects and thus the negative effects of user experience. In a preferred embodiment of the invention, in the step coffee, the request can be received via a reader-level predetermined gesture, and the modification of the segment can be completed in step S210. As shown in Figures 3A through 3p, certain scenarios can be used to request a modified segment. One. Reference, 3A Map In some cases, the segmentation procedure may not be suitable for separating the handwriting of a single-character as more than one separate segment. For example, as shown in Section 3A®, the user wants to input the Chinese character element by the overlapping handwriting method as "Ming". However, in this segment, the handwriting of the single-character can be divided into two separate segments, one segment and one segment 31 日 "day," and a second segment 312 "month" for correcting the class. Error, in accordance with some embodiments of the present invention, in the method of the method, the user may request modification of the segment in the following manner. ~ First, the user can, for example, click or lend in or near a bounding box of the first section 31 by using a pointing device (such as a pen, a light pen, a finger, or a mouse) The first segment 310 is selected or selected by pressing a particular button. The user may then be allowed to pull the selected first segment 31〇 to a predetermined adjacent region of the second segment 312, that is, to the distance between the first and second segments 31〇 and 312. a position that is less than a predetermined critical distance. In response, as shown in Figure 3A, the modification of the first and second sections 31A and 315 can be performed as a section 314 "Bright". It should be understood that the above gestures are for illustrative purposes only and there may be other gestures. On the other hand, another type of segmentation error is the opposite of the case shown in the related Fig. 3A, in which the handwriting of two or more separate characters during the segmentation 201237764 is incorrectly combined into a single segment. Figure 3B shows an example of this type. In this example, the user wants to input two Chinese characters "day" and "month", but the segmentation engine generates a single segment 320 "Ming," according to an embodiment of the present invention, such errors can be The reference section performs re-segmentation to correct. The user may request re-segmentation by making the section a predetermined gesture. In some embodiments, the predetermined gesture may be, for example, double click, long time. Pressing, or any other suitable gesture. As shown in FIG. 3B, the user can make the predetermined gesture (eg, double click) on the section 320 "light". Thereafter, by using the relevant stroke The location and time information may be in response to performing a re-segmentation' such that the segment 320 is divided into segments (two segments 322 and 324 in the example shown in Figure 3B). It should be understood that double clicks are only used to request An example example of the predetermined gesture of re-segmentation, but also other gestures. Figure 3C shows a situation similar to Figure 3B, in which two or more segments are incorrectly combined during the segmentation. a single segment. However, unlike the 3B Some of these sections may be quite simple, each segment consisting of a number of strokes (eg, only one or two strokes). In accordance with an embodiment of the present invention, the segmentation module is instead executed by the segmentation module. Re-segmentation, the reducer may choose to open a depiction and a segment only by dragging the four parts to a predetermined area, such as a blank area. - As used herein, the term "part, reference" - or more strokes, pens, ° ° ° ° ° should know that ~ part of the choice can be obtained by selecting the segmentation program can be used by using the words "can be from the whole chapter", set and / Or time information to complete ^ For example, when you click on any part, you can select the stroke. 12 201237764 Continuing with the example of Figure 3C, depending on the selection and dragging to a predetermined zone, the operational portion can be moved from the initial segment and a new segment will be taken from the portion. For its part, a segment can be split into two, and the procedure can be repeated until the results are correct. In particular, as shown in Fig. 3C, the handwriting of the Chinese character "person" and the Chinese period "." are combined into one segment 330 by error. At this time, the user can first select the stroke of the period, and then drag the selected stroke to a blank area. In response, the stroke "." can be removed from the combined section 330 leaving only the "person". In addition, a new section 334 consisting of the pulling section can be created. As a result, two can be obtained. Separate sections 332 "person" and 334". It should be understood that although the depicted portion shown in FIG. 3C includes only one stroke, embodiments of the present invention may also be applied to a portion consisting of a plurality of strokes. Another type of segmentation error includes two or more portions. The order of the segments. Unlike the single character handwriting method, when using the overlap handwriting method, a user usually wants to input a plurality of characters at the same time, for example, a sentence or even a sentence. Therefore, the identification results not only confirm the respective With the correctness of each character, and also confirm the proper sequence of the character sequence. For example, referring to the 3D figure, the user initially wants to input a Chinese phrase "Clear Festival". However, due to user error Or a segmentation error, the order of the segments 342 "ming" and 340 "section" may be reversed. According to an embodiment of the invention, the user may, for example, select a segment and drag it to A position in the sequence of segments is required to correct the order of the segments. The order of the segments in the sequence can then be changed according to the target position. In particular, as shown in FIG. 3D, the user selects the Section 340 "section" and drag it to a position after the section "342" of the section 342. In response, the order of the sections 340 and 342 may be changed. Some of them 13 201237764 In his embodiment, one will be The segment is pulled to, for example, a position in a blank area to rearrange the sequence of segments. Referring now to Figure 3E, another example of segmentation correction is shown. In this example, a segment 352 "Country" "One stroke (a vertical stroke or "vertical") is incorrectly assigned to a second section 350 "middle". That is, a stroke error as described above may appear in the segment. As a result, Section 350 "Medium" has a stroke and the section 352 "Country" lacks a stroke, which is very likely to cause an identification error of the two sections. According to an embodiment of the invention, the user can request correction in the following manner Processing the segmentation error. The user may be allowed to select the incorrect assignment portion, which may include one or more strokes of the first segment. Thereafter, the selected portion of the first segment may be pulled Good to the part that will belong to one of the second sections of a reservation In response to the gesture, the modification of the first and second segments may be implemented such that the selection portion may be from the first segment based on, for example, location and time information of the associated strokes Removed, and added to the second section. In particular, as shown in Figure 3E, the user can select a vertical stroke in the section 350 and drag it to a predetermined proximity of the section 352. In this way, two modified new sections 354 and 356 can be obtained. In fact, the most error-prone stroke can be found as a stroke of the "boundary zone" of two adjacent characters, since during the segmentation Class strokes are most easily incorrectly assigned to another segment. For example, the first or more strokes of a segment can be assigned to a segment immediately preceding the segment (eg, Figure 3E). The last one or more strokes of a segment are typically assigned to a segment immediately after the reference segment. According to an embodiment of the present invention, in order to more properly handle the common situation of the .-.Ά,·^- 14 201237764, a specific gesture can be provided to enable the user to select a character more easily and accurately. One or the last stroke. One example of this type of gesture is shaking. For example, the first or more strokes of a segment can be selected by quickly moving to the left after clicking in the bounding box of the segment, by clicking in the bounding box and quickly moving to the right. To select the last one or more strokes. As described above, given a segment, the first or last stroke or strokes may be selected due to the availability of time information (i.e., the write order) of each stroke. Of course, there may be other gestures for selecting the first/last stroke of a segment. However, the scope of the invention is not limited in this respect. Note that although a stroke error is shown in Fig. 3E, the embodiment of the present invention can be applied to the case where more than one stroke is incorrectly assigned to another segment in one segment. Referring to Figure 3F, the user may also be allowed to add one or more strokes to an existing section in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ention. Sometimes one or more strokes of a character are missed due to errors or a segmentation error written by the user. Therefore, the segment will lack one or more strokes compared to the character that the user initially wants to enter. In another event, the user may want to change his/her own input. In each case, the user can directly add a portion (i.e., one or more strokes) to any existing segment instead of deleting it. In response, a new section can be created based on the sections and sections mentioned. As shown in Fig. 3F, by adding a stroke to a segment 360 "person", another segment 362 "large" consisting of the segment 360 "person" and the joining portion "one" can be generated. 15 201237764 From the above description, it can be seen that when segmentation correction is required, a user can be selected to include one or more strokes, or one of the specific segments of the overall segment. For this purpose, the gestures for partial selection and segment selection should be clearly distinguishable. According to some embodiments of the invention, the difference can be achieved by the duration of the 3-shot press. For example, a short press or click can correspond to a stroke selection, and a long press or click can correspond to the selection of an entire segment. In another example, it can provide one option or 7 flag that the user can set. If the option or flag is set to a first state, the gesture Z is converted to a partial selection. On the other hand, if the option or flag is set to the -= state, the gesture will be used for segment selection. These are just some examples of what to say.
